Spline.normal(t, frame='bishop', initial_vector=None)#

Returns the normal vector for 1D and 2D splines. The normal vector points to the right of the spline when facing in the direction of increasing t.

Parameters#

tfloat or numpy array

The parameter value(s) for which the normal vector(s) are computed.

frame“bishop” | “frenet”

The type of frame used for 3D curves.

initial_vectornumpy array

Fixes the initial orientation of the normals at position t[0].

Returns#

normalsnumpy array

The normal vectors.
